首页前端开发CSScss怎么做缩放动画

css怎么做缩放动画

时间2023-10-27 12:29:02发布访客分类CSS浏览697
导读:缩放动画是网页设计中经常用到的一种动画效果,可以使网页内容更生动、引人注目。而CSS是实现网页缩放动画效果的有力工具。那么,如何使用CSS实现缩放动画呢?下面我们来详细介绍。使用CSS实现缩放动画的方法很简单,只需要用到CSS中的trans...

缩放动画是网页设计中经常用到的一种动画效果,可以使网页内容更生动、引人注目。而CSS是实现网页缩放动画效果的有力工具。那么,如何使用CSS实现缩放动画呢?下面我们来详细介绍。

使用CSS实现缩放动画的方法很简单,只需要用到CSS中的transform属性即可。transform属性可以对元素进行旋转、缩放、偏移等操作,从而产生不同的动画效果。在进行缩放动画时,我们需要设置两个关键帧,即元素开始与结束时的缩放大小。下面是一个实现缩放动画的CSS示例:

  .box {
        width: 100px;
        height: 100px;
        background-color: #F00;
        transition: transform 0.3s ease-out;
  }
    .box:hover {
        transform: scale(1.2);
  }
    

在上述代码中,我们首先定义一个名为.box的元素,设置该元素的初始宽度和高度,以及背景颜色。接着,使用CSS的transition属性,将元素的transform属性进行过渡,从而使缩放动画更加平滑、自然。最后,在元素处于hover状态,即鼠标悬停在元素上时,我们将元素进行放大缩放,由于我们设置的是1.2倍,所以该元素最终的宽度和高度将是初始的1.2倍。

当然,除了在hover状态下进行缩放动画,我们还可以使用JavaScript改变元素的transform属性,从而实现更加复杂、多样的缩放动画效果。同时,我们还可以通过其他属性(如opacity)与transform属性进行搭配,实现更加丰富的动画效果。

综上所述,使用CSS实现缩放动画并不难,只需合理设置transform属性以及配合其他相关属性就可以轻松实现各种各样的缩放动画效果。

声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!


若转载请注明出处: css怎么做缩放动画
本文地址: https://pptw.com/jishu/513067.html
css 文字上下自动居中 css3 倒计时特效

游客 回复需填写必要信息